In 1890, Frank Thaddeus Cotton entered the world in Parkersburg, Wood, West Virginia, U.S.A., born to Samuel James Cotton And Emma Hopper. Frank Thaddeus Cotton married Sarah Marie Brown, and had children including David Hugh Cotton, Elizabeth Lee Cotton, Gerald Francis Cotton, Robert Brown Cotton, William P Cotton. Frank Thaddeus Cotton passed away in 1958 in Glen Dale, Marshall, West Virginia, U.S.A..
